The Burn Injury Lawyer Process Step by Step
- Free Initial Consultation — You speak directly with a burn injury lawyer without any cost to explain the details of your accident. Our attorneys review the facts and outline potential paths forward in easy-to-understand detail.
- Collecting the Proof — Our investigators collect witness statements, treatment documentation, OSHA inspection reports, and all relevant documentation that establishes liability.
- Medical Review and Damage Calculation — A burn injury lawyer consults medical specialists to document the severity of your injuries. Every current and projected expense is precisely calculated.
- Demand Letter and Insurance Negotiation — Our lawyers prepare and send a comprehensive demand package to opposing counsel. The back-and-forth starts with the intention of achieving fair, full compensation.
- Initiating Litigation — If a fair settlement cannot be reached, your burn injury lawyer initiates civil litigation in the appropriate Nevada jurisdiction to aggressively seek justice on your behalf.
- Pre-Trial Proceedings — Both sides present their findings through the discovery process. Statements are recorded under oath, and medical experts can be called upon to support your position.
- Resolution of Your Case — The majority of claims conclude before trial. When they cannot be resolved, our team argue your claim before a judge and jury with thorough documentation behind every argument.

What is the statute of limitations for burn injury cases?
Nevada's filing deadline for most personal injury claims is two years from when the harm occurred. Waiting past the cutoff almost always results in being barred from recovery. Some circumstances extend the deadline for claims against government entities, which is why it is important to act without unnecessary delay.
What if I was partially at fault for my burn injury?
Nevada follows a proportional liability framework. This means, you can still recover compensation as long as you are less than 51 percent at fault. However, your compensation amount gets adjusted downward by your percentage of fault. A burn injury lawyer can analyze the facts to understand how liability may be divided.
